Python

While循环

基本语法:

  While 条件:

    执行内容

示例:简单的死循环

while True:
    print("OK")

  

补充内容:

  continue:终止当前循环,开始下一次循环

  break:终止所有循环,跳出循环体

  While else:else内容只执行一次

n=1
while n<10:
    print("OK")
    n=n+1
else:
    print("---END---")

  

示例:简单的用户三次登陆 

#!/usr/bin/env python
# -*- coding: utf-8 -*-

n=0
while n<3:
    user=input(">>>user:")
    password=input(">>>password:")
    if (user=="admin") and (password=="login") :
        print("登陆成功")
        break
    else:
        print("登陆失败")
    n=n+1

    if n==3:
        print("输入次数过多,自动退出程序")
    else:
        pass

print("---END---")

  

原文地址:https://www.cnblogs.com/lee-xingxing/p/8064261.html